Re: Any minor league system?
Operation Sports: Will all 3 minor league levels be included this year?
Jason Teirstein: They are all included in that they are there. They are not playable however, and the initial roster only has AAA filled with 25 guys and a few players in AA."In a year that has been so improbable, the impossible has happened." - Vin Scully

Re: Any minor league system?
From the Q/A, my understanding is that they tried to get every player who got called up and played a game at the MLB level, into the game. They have 25 spots for AAA and a few spots for AA for each MLB team to put those players.
I do not think they have specific minor league teams, but that's just a guess. You won't be able to play with the minor league teams like in MVP.
My guess is this will function like an extra pool of players each team has to pull from when they have injuries and such.Comment
